Q: How does the pit type gas carburizing process work in these furnaces?
A: The process involves loading components into the furnace pit, introducing endothermic gas to create a carbon-rich atmosphere, and heating up to 950C. This allows carbon to diffuse into the metal surface, resulting in effective surface hardening.
Q: What safety features are integrated into these furnaces?
A: These furnaces include over-temperature and flame failure protection systems. They ensure operational safety by automatically shutting down the furnace in the event of anomalies, thereby preventing accidents and equipment damage.
